Tough water is water that has a high amount of minerals in it. Most of these minerals are generally calcium carbonate and magnesium, nonetheless other minerals such as manganese and iron can also be located in hard water samples. The greater the mineral matter in your water, the more challenging your water is taken into consideration.


A higher concentration than this is considered to be tough water, with varying levels of firmness assigned to different thresholds of calcium carbonate. The formation of hard water happens naturally with an interaction in between water and the dirt it goes through. Beginning as rainfall, water is mostly soft, though there may be little amounts of minerals had in rainfall.

The motion of water via the dirt and into the rivers and aquifers that supply our water supply is long and strenuous. As water passes with dirt in the process, it liquifies the bonds of the mineral ions in the soil. These minerals are after that brought in addition to the water into the water that reaches your faucet.

If you have actually seen my response scaly build-up on your components then you more than likely have tough water. You might have seen that the nozzles on your shower head become clogged gradually. This occlusion is due to natural resources left behind by difficult water. The same holds true of the nozzles in your dishwashing machine, which gradually come to be blocked by mineral down payments gradually.


White or gray discolorations have a tendency to be from calcium carbonate, while locations with a high amount of iron in the water will create red discolorations on fixtures and faucets. If you are continuously fighting soap residue, you have difficult water. Soap residue is a white, filmy layer typically located in showers, in sinks, or on shower room fixtures.
